AI Employee vs Full-Time Hire: A True Cost Comparison

Understanding the Financial Impact of AI vs Human Talent

For businesses aiming to streamline operations and cut costs, the debate between deploying AI solutions like virtual agents and hiring full-time employees is more relevant than ever. With advances in AI technology, many companies are looking closely at how AI can replace or augment human workers. But which option actually offers the best value in the long run? Initial Investment: AI Solutions vs Hiring

  • AI Solutions: Subscription-based models often charge a monthly fee. For instance, platforms like Vigy AI offer various pricing tiers based on features. Initial costs can be low, sometimes starting free for basic packages.
  • Full-Time Employee: Besides salary, consider recruitment costs, onboarding expenses, and benefits — which can escalate quickly. The median salary for a full-time employee can vary by industry but often starts in the tens of thousands annually.

Ongoing Costs: Maintenance and Management

  • AI Solutions: Maintenance costs for AI software are generally minimal, as updates and enhancements are typically handled by the provider. Businesses primarily pay for the software and any additional services as needed.
  • Full-Time Employee: Salaries are just the beginning; consider vacation pay, health insurance, retirement contributions, and training expenses. Additionally, employee turnover can lead to increased hiring costs.

Efficiency and Output: AI vs Human Creativity

While costs are crucial, evaluating output and productivity is equally important.

  • AI Solutions: AI agents excel in processing data, automating repetitive tasks, and handling high volumes of inquiries with impressive speed. For example, an AI-driven chatbot can manage customer queries 24/7, increasing efficiency without burnout.
  • Full-Time Employee: Humans bring creativity, emotional intelligence, and complex problem-solving skills that AI cannot replicate. While they may take longer to process information, they can adapt and brainstorm ideas beyond algorithmic capabilities.

Long-Term Benefits: Short-Term Gains vs Sustained Value

When making a choice, consider the long-term implications of each option. AI can provide immediate results but may require ongoing updates and adaptations as your business evolves. Conversely, full-time employees can be cultivated, growing their skills to meet future demands.

  • AI Solutions: The rapid speed of implementing AI tools can lead to immediate productivity gains, especially in sales and customer service contexts. Over time, significant savings may arise from reduced operational costs.
  • Full-Time Employee: While the costs are heavier upfront, investing in employee development can foster loyalty and enhance overall team effectiveness, translating to greater company culture and long-term success.

Scalability and Flexibility: Adjusting to Business Needs

As companies grow or pivot, scalability becomes crucial. This is another area where AI shines.

  • AI Solutions: AI solutions can scale quickly; businesses can deploy additional bots or automation features as needed without the lengthy hiring process. For example, during peak seasons, adding additional AI agents can be done seamlessly.
  • Full-Time Employee: Hiring and on-boarding necessitate time and financial investment. If business needs change dramatically, companies may face difficulties downsizing or reallocating roles rapidly.

Making the Decision: A Balanced Approach

Ultimately, the choice between AI solutions like Vigy AI and hiring full-time employees depends on your business's unique circumstances and goals. Here are a few key takeaways to consider when making your decision:

  • Assess Your Needs: Examine your current workflow, the tasks you wish to automate, and where human intervention is essential.
  • Consider Hybrid Models: Many businesses benefit from a blended approach, using AI for automation while retaining human oversight for complex tasks.
  • Evaluate ROI: Regularly measure the return on investment for both AI solutions and full-time employees to ensure continued alignment with business goals.

The future of work lies in balancing human intelligence with AI efficiency. Each has its advantages, and the best approach may very well be one that integrates both effectively.
